Cricket’s CDMA Network Goes Dark September 15

Cricket Wireless says the vast majority of customers have transitioned away from its legacy CDMA network ahead of tomorrow’s planned shutdown. AT&T has been moving Cricket customers from the older CDMA network to its own GSM-based network since it acquired the carrier several years ago. MetroPCS CDMA Network Shutdown Will Happen on June 21

MetroPCS plans to switch off its legacy CDMA network on June 21. MetroPCS parent T-Mobile says about 190,000 customers are still using CDMA handsets in the three markets that offer CDMA coverage, down from 300,000 about a month ago. MetroPCS CDMA Network to Go Dark in June

T-Mobile intends to shutter MetroPCS’ legacy CDMA network by late June, according to information on the carrier’s web site. The company recently said it had three major metro markets — and about 500,000 customers — still using its CDMA network.
